Completion rate, upper secondary education, urban, middle quintile in Ghana
Ghana: Completion rate, upper secondary education, urban, middle quintile was 52.7% in 2022. ◆ Volatile
Completion rate, upper secondary education, urban, middle quintile in Ghana, 2003–2022
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in %.
Analysis
Ghana recorded 52.7% for completion rate, upper secondary education, urban, middle quintile in 2022. That is the highest value across all 6 years on record.
That represents a change of up 499.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, completion rate, upper secondary education, urban, middle quintile in Ghana peaked at 52.7% in 2022 and was at its lowest, 3.4%, in 2003.
Ghana ranks 16th of 29 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
Completion rate, upper secondary education, urban, middle quintile in Ghana, year by year
| Year | % |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2003 | 3.4% | — |
| 2009 | 35.7% | +959.6% |
| 2011 | 8.8% | -75.4% |
| 2014 | 27.8% | +216.5% |
| 2017 | 31.7% | +13.8% |
| 2022 | 52.7% | +66.5% |
